So are you saying the pistons do not extend out further when either a thicker disc or less wear, is used or the pads are thicker or less worn?

I'm not sure I understand your question.

In short, the gap between the pad and the disc will be the same irrespective of disc or pad width. As pads wear, yes the pistons do come out further, but the on/off clearance remains the same.

The return distance of the pistons between the lever being on or off is indeed set.

If you fit thicker rotors without retracting the pistons beforehand then yes of course the gap will be smaller. But we don't fit new discs or pads without retracting the pistons. So lets assume we fit a 2mm disc in place of a 1.8mm one. We retract the pistons as far as possible which for most calipers gives you excessive disc/pad clearance. We fit everything up then we pull the lever (sometimes a few times), the pistons advance and at some point will clamp the disc. We then release the lever and at this point the SET return distance occurs. The caliper and lever have no idea that theres a 2mm disc fitted instead of a 1.8mm one.

The only time a wider disc becomes a problem is if the caliper itself physically doesn't have enough clearance in the disc slot that runs through it (sometimes happens) or if the pistons, even when fully retracted, don't give enough clearance for the pad disc interface with the lever not pulled (rarely happens IME).

Both the above possibilities generally only arise for discs over 2mm. E.G. I would wager the 3.3mm hope vented discs would be a no-no for pretty much every caliper other than Hopes own.

I went from Ice-tek 200mm to Hope floating 220mm rotors and thought they had more power and a bit more modulation. They were coupled to Saint brakes which have great stopping power tho not too much in the way of modulation, sort of felt either on or off, so were a bit better with the larger rotor. The same rotor is now on my current bike after selling the older bike, so their longevity is good too.
